I was using a 20lb Pike leader from Cabela’s. Tried hair bugs, you could see the pike take them in but before you could set the hook they would blow them back out. Caught 99% of the pike this trip on a white squid for salt water fish with a 1/8 oz slider jig head inside. Could cast about 50 feet with that rig. We just found a deadfall in the water and laid it in close, then let it sink out of sight about 5-8 feet, then hold on !

Thanks for the tip on the leaders, I’ll check that out. I’ve experimented with regular wire leaders but every once in a while the snap would open up, and I’d either lose a fly or a fish, or both. I finally resorted to making up some bugs and big streamers with sections of wire leader permantly attached.
